Bachelor Thesis of Leonhards, Igor
Modern simulation methods in acoustics can be used to solve difficult metrological problems: In particular, in the development of a hearing aid of the future, the ratio between radiated airborne and structure-borne sound from the hearing aid is still unclear. In the proposed thesis, a CAD model is to be created from existing MRI (magnetic resonance imaging) scans of the auditory system. Subsequently, the influences of both, airborne as well as structure-borne sound radiations, can be analysed by FEM simulations with respect to their ratios and final assessment of their relevances.
